What Role Does Resistance Type Play in Performance?
The type of resistance in an indoor cycling bike significantly impacts rider performance, comfort, and overall workout effectiveness.
- Types of Resistance:
– Magnetic Resistance
– Direct Contact Resistance
– Air Resistance
– Electromagnetic Resistance
Magnetic resistance utilizes magnets to create resistance smoothly while minimizing noise. Direct contact resistance uses friction pads against the flywheel, leading to potential wear over time. Air resistance relies on a fan system, providing variable resistance that changes with pedaling speed. Electromagnetic resistance allows for precise control through digital settings, enhancing customization.
Magnetic Resistance enhances performance by delivering smooth and quiet operation. This type employs magnets positioned near the flywheel, creating resistance via magnetic force. With magnetic resistance, users can adjust levels easily. Research by Stokes and friends (2021) demonstrates that magnetic resistance bikes lead to improved heart rate management during workouts compared to direct contact bikes.
Direct Contact Resistance provides a traditional cycling feel but can lead to performance drawbacks. This resistance type uses pads pressed against the flywheel, which generates friction. Although it can deliver powerful workouts, studies indicate that friction pads may heat up during extensive use, causing fading resistance and user distraction. A 2019 study by Greenfield revealed that riders often experience discomfort when using bikes with direct contact resistance due to noise and vibration.
Air Resistance offers a dynamic workout experience moderated by pedaling speed. According to research from Williams (2022), air resistance adjusts automatically, making it suitable for interval training. As riders pedal faster, the fan generates more resistance. However, it can create additional noise, which some users may find distracting during low-intensity sessions.
Electromagnetic Resistance stands out for providing customizable and electronically controlled resistance. This type delivers immediate adjustments through a control panel. A study by Hargrove (2020) reported that users found this control superior for tailored training regimes. This type is often found in advanced models, presenting a more accessible experience for users aiming for specific performance metrics.

How Do the Specifications of Commercial Indoor Cycling Bikes Impact Performance?
The specifications of commercial indoor cycling bikes directly influence performance through factors such as build quality, resistance type, adjustability, and technological features.
Build quality: A sturdy frame provides stability during high-intensity workouts. High-quality materials also enhance the bike’s durability and longevity, supporting consistent performance. For instance, bikes made from steel frames are often more robust compared to those with plastic components.
Resistance type: Indoor cycling bikes typically use either friction or magnetic resistance. Friction resistance controls the intensity through brake pads; however, it can wear down over time, unlike magnetic resistance, which is quieter and requires less maintenance. A study from the Journal of Sports Science (Higgins et al., 2021) indicated that magnetic resistance bikes allow riders to maintain higher average power outputs during extended rides.
Adjustability: The ability to adjust the seat height, handlebar height, and distance from the handlebars allows users to customize their riding position. Proper fit can enhance comfort and reduce the risk of injury. Research by Nielsen et al. (2020) showed that correctly adjusted bikes improved user performance metrics such as cadence and endurance.
Technological features: Some bikes incorporate digital displays, heart rate monitors, and connectivity with fitness apps. These technologies provide real-time feedback and help individuals track their performance. A study published in the Journal of Health and Fitness Technology found that users who utilized performance tracking were 30% more likely to engage in higher-intensity workouts.
Weight capacity: The maximum weight that a bike can support is important for safety and comfort. Most commercial bikes accommodate a wide range of users, typically between 250 to 350 pounds. This weight capacity ensures stability during vigorous sessions.
Flywheel weight: A heavier flywheel can offer a smoother ride by providing more momentum and stability. Generally, bikes with flywheels weighing between 35 to 50 pounds are preferred for simulating outdoor cycling experiences.
Pedal quality: The type of pedals, whether they use standard clips or cages, can affect user comfort and performance. High-quality pedals provide better foot stability, which enhances power transfer during pedaling.
These specifications collectively contribute to a bike’s performance, making it essential for users to consider each aspect when selecting a commercial indoor cycling bike.
